Tucalota Springs RV Park sits on East Benton Road in Hemet, positioned for travelers who drive their own accommodations — RV owners moving through the inland empire, snowbirds settling in for winter months, families on extended road trips, and retirees who've made the valley their base. The property operates as a conventional RV park rather than a resort destination; it's the kind of place where residents back in their rig and stay put for weeks or months at a time. The draw is stability and affordability over amenities or experience. People book here because they need a secure spot to park, utilities hooked up, and reasonable rates — not because Tucalota Springs is a wine-country weekend destination or a lakeside vacation property. Long-term residents mix with short-term travelers; the clientele skews toward practical, self-contained visitors rather than those seeking lodging as an experience. For someone looking for a hotel room, a B&B, or a resort stay in Wine Country, this fills an entirely different role — the operational choice for RV travelers working through Hemet or the inland region on their own schedule.

Studio 6 Hemet occupies a long-stay motel slot on West Florida Avenue, the commercial spine of central Hemet where retail, services, and highway access converge. The property sits on the errand-corridor side of town rather than near recreation or Wine Country, making it practical for visitors on a budget who need a base for work, family visits, or passing through rather than destination leisure. The extended-stay format—kitchenette rooms, weekly rates, flexible check-in—signals the clientele: contractors working local jobs, families relocating between moves, military personnel in transition, business travelers on assignment rather than overnight meetings. This isn't a Wine Country weekend getaway or a resort with on-site dining and spa draws. It's the utilitarian choice for someone who needs an affordable room with cooking capacity for a week or month, proximity to Hemet's daily commercial activity, and straightforward freeway access. Weekend leisure visitors and honeymooners book elsewhere; those staffing a local project, visiting extended family for an extended stay, or needing temporary housing between permanent moves find the format and price point suited to their actual need.

Casa Del Sol RV Resort sits on West Acacia Avenue in Hemet, positioned as a long-term residential park rather than a nightly tourist destination. The model suits RV owners seeking stable, affordable monthly or seasonal rates in a managed community setting — retirees downsizing to full-time RV life, workers relocating to the area for extended assignments, and families needing stable housing while transitioning between homes. The park operates at the practical end of the Inland Empire's RV accommodation spectrum, catering to residents over transient visitors. This works best for people planning to stay weeks or months, not those rolling through for a night en route to the coast or Wine Country. Military families, seasonal workers, and retirees comprise the core clientele. For travelers visiting Pechanga Casino or looking for a weekend escape to Hemet's lakes and hiking, a traditional hotel or shorter-term rental home is a better fit. Casa Del Sol fills the role of stable, managed long-term housing in central Hemet where permanent or semi-permanent RV living is the practical choice.

What Locals Know
Hemet's inland location and lower cost-of-living attract retirees and long-term RV residents seeking affordability over proximity to coastal or Wine Country attractions. Long-term RV parks here function as residential communities rather than tourist destinations.
